My 3 month old site's URL has been replaced on Google by that of a site that was linking to me.
If you type in www.silvereden.com in Google search the URL of this re-directed link from a directory has replaced it.The cache of my site home page has also been assigned to it. My correct home page is still in Google's list. The link has since been dropped but is still coming up on searches for my key words.When it is clicked on it goes to an error page on their site. What I would like to know is- Will my correct homepage URL be assigned by Google in their normal updates? Do I have to do anything else to make sure this is not an ongoing problem?(I have notified Google) Any help really appreciated Robbo |

If I understand correctly, when you search for the following phrase on google, instead of your website, the sites linking to you are being shown first:
Silver Jewelry Gifts for Her Oriental Hilltribe Handmade here are the search results Right? The problem is not with google ... The linking sites optimised thier pages for your keywords better than you did. Here is what you can do: 1. Review SEO done for your website. Onething that might help is right "internal anchor text links" 2. Request the page that links to you to correct the error. You still get more hits. 3. Wait. 'Cause you are only 3months old ... you might still be in "Google SandBox" Good Luck |
